
Job description
Join BAE Systems as a Principal Engineer - Product Security to define and implement risk-based cybersecurity requirements for systems and subsystems, providing technical expertise and guidance across all aspects of cyber security and resilience.
Conduct in-depth cybersecurity analysis, develop threat taxonomies, security architectures, security baselines, and risk mitigation strategies. Develop and execute cybersecurity test plans and schedules, carrying out both informal and formal security testing activities.
You'll hold a degree in a relevant STEM subject or maintaining recognised Industry Security Qualifications, have proven experience of assessing and managing risk, and bring significant experience with using security baselines, mitigations and controls.

BAE Systems is a leading global provider of defense, aerospace, and security solutions, employing 107,000 professionals across more than 40 countries. The company designs and delivers advanced combat systems, aeronautics products, ship repair services, avionics, and cyber-intelligence solutions, leveraging AI-driven technologies to safeguard national security and critical infrastructure. BAE's competitive advantage stems from a technology-led innovation pipeline that includes state-of-the-art cyber-threat detection and autonomous or hybrid-electric propulsion systems, ensuring customers maintain a decisive edge. In addition, the firm partners with local stakeholders to transfer knowledge, skills, and technology, reinforcing long-term workforce excellence and economic development.
